Summary/Abstract: The monograph is an interdisciplinary study that addresses the issue of security in times of pandemics and the threat of terrorism and war. Its aim is to engage in debate and present the conclusions of scientific research carried out by representatives of various research disciplines. The modern world has been dominated by new types of threats. Both military (e.g. the ongoing war in Ukraine) and non-military threats (e.g. the COVID-19 pandemic) exist side by side. Therefore, ensuring security is becoming one of the key problems of the modern world and forces the improvement of methods, tools and techniques to effectively counter it. The issue of security has a multidimensional aspect and is therefore of interest to representatives of various scientific disciplines.
